Summary
Horizon Technology Finance Corp is expected to report earnings of $0.33 per share and quarterly revenue growth of 1.6% to $26.552 million for the period ending March 31, 2025. Analysts have an average rating of ‘Hold’ with a 12-month median target price of $8.25, which is below the last closing price of $8.67. Recent quarterly results have shown mixed outcomes, with some earnings expectations falling short while others met or exceeded expectations. Reuters
